CCL and NASSCOM’s MoU to undertake skill development training
Central Coalfields Limited (CCL) a Coal India Limited subsidiary sign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MOU) with NASSCOM for undertaking skill development training in emerging technologies. Shri H.N.Mishra, Director (Personnel), CCL and Shri Sudhir Kumar from NASSCOM were present on the occasion.
